AI Summary
-
Deployers of chatbots must implement protocols to detect, respond to, report, and mitigate potential user harm while prioritizing user safety over business interests, and must limit data collection to what is necessary for the chatbot's purpose.
-
Minors (under 18) are prohibited from using or purchasing chatbots unless the deployer implements reasonable age verification through government ID, financial documents, or other widely accepted methods.
-
Mental health chatbots may be made available to minors only if designed for therapeutic purposes, recommended by a licensed professional after evaluation, supported by peer-reviewed clinical trial data, and accompanied by clear AI disclaimers.
-
The Attorney General may enforce violations through injunctions and civil penalties of up to $2,500 per violation or $7,500 for violating an injunction, with penalties deposited into the state general fund.
-
Parents, guardians, or custodians of minors who use non-compliant chatbots may bring private actions to recover between $100 and $750 or actual damages, whichever is greater.
Legislative Description
A bill for an act relating to chatbots, including deployer requirements and interactions with minors.(See HF 2715.)
